日常服务器的端高速缓存的10 000名谷歌地图的地理编码的答复
-
22-07-2019 - |
题
目前,我正在看到的方法的执行服务器的端高速缓存的大约10,000个谷歌地图的地理编码的答复在J2EE网应用程序。由于谷歌限制了地理编码数量的请求的15 000名,每一天,我需要一方储存我的要求24小时。该请求源自于一个XML文件,坐在服务器上,并且最终将是每天更新。
本来,我想只是添加一点额外的信息XML文件,其中每一个地址保存(一个时间戳记的文件和纬度/经度值为每一个地址)。但是,我想知道,如果它不可能是相当快到储存的缓存的数据在一个单独的文件中,格式允.我关心这个做法是:
- 我更熟悉和适应工作有XML于JSON
- 我使用的jQuery的多重作为可能的,但我没见过多少书的具体支持在jQuery
- 一个例子我已经看到的越来越JSON出的一个文件使用
eval
, 我本能地回避 - 我只是还没有找到任何好的参考,我确信,JSON是值得学习曲线
你们有什么要说的吗?会不会有一个显着表现之间的差异使用XML。?如果我是最好这样做的结果的方式比XML,是有一些很好的文件的最佳做法,或者一个很好的jQuery插我的失踪?也许还有其他数据的格式,我还没考虑超越XML函(虽然我已经知道我不想使用的关系数据库)。
我想它是简单、直观的,并且速度快。我知道的XML格式是第一二,我不确定有关的三分之一。
此外,没有任何理由,我必须要用谷歌地图的地理编码的服务。任何建议,供其他服务可能更好地工作,寻找大量请求,但这样做不经常?我开始看到一些选项 在这里, 但是我很想得到一些输入关于特别良好的/快速/易于使用的服务。
编辑: 不管我使用需要支持的交叉点以及适当的地址。
不隶属于 StackOverflow